Technical Program Manager II, Data Center Machine Learning, Cloud Supply Chain

About the role


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ience.
  • 2 years of experience managing projects.
  • Experience working in data center operations.
  • Experience working with Machine Learning.

Preferred qualifications:

  • 2 years of experience managing cross-functional or cross-team projects.
  • Experience with Electrical Engineering.
  • Experience working with Network Architecture.
  • Experience working with Product Quality.

About the job

In this role, you will work with Technical Leads, Engineering, Supply Chain, Data Center Operations, and other contributors and stakeholders to define quality goals, monitor metrics, initiate corrective and preventative actions as needed, and regularly report quality status to leadership and cross-functional teams. You will also drive Google Data Center machine and rack infrastructure quality through managing New Product Introduction Deployments, Builds, and Quality, and assure continuous improvements in Quality after full production entry.

The US base salary range for this full-time position is $132,000-$189,000 + bonus + equity + benefits. Our salary ranges are determined by role, level, and location. Within the range, individual pay is determined by work location and additional factors, including job-related skills, experience, and relevant education or training.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process.

Responsibilities

  • Support Machine Learning (ML) or Networking New Product Introductions.
  • Set quality goals, track key quality, and reliability metrics.
  • Work with stakeholders to meet or exceed quality goals.
  • Guide data analysis effort in support of quality goals. Work with analytics and engineering teams.
  • Partner with Supply Chain, Logistics, Server Operations, Reliability and Product and Supplier Quality teams to drive quality initiatives.
